Rezumat | ||||||
This work considers the effects of the overlapping crises on micro, small and medium-sized enterprises (MSMEs). In particular, attention will mainly focus on the MSMEs within the Republic of Moldova, analyzing the way these enterprises were affected by two most recent external shocks: Covid-19 pandemic and the war launched by Russian Federation against Ukraine, in February 2022. Methodologically, this study use secondary data analysis provided by: the National Bureau of Statistics (NBS), the Organization for Entrepreneurship Development (ODA), the World Bank Reports, the Expert-Group State of the Country Reports and Moldova Economic Growth Analysis as well as the most recent references in this field of research. In this work, we will first analyze the impact of the Covid-19 pandemic on MSMEs development from Moldova; subsequently we will analyze MSMEs in the context of the war in the neighboring country. Furthermore, the impact of the Covid-19 pandemic and Russia's war in Ukraine has emphasized the need to support and increase the resilience of MSMEs. In this regard, policy recommendations for strengthening MSMEs resilience from Moldova will be drawn up. |
